The two-day event featured all teams golfing two rounds over the last two days. As a team, the Warriors finished in fourth place after a pair of rounds, shooting 319-309 for a total score of 628. 

 

RCU SCORES

Daniel Runkel started the season off on the right foot after taking home first place with a total score of 150 after scoring a pair of 75's. Next up was Max Teschendorf, who also finished in the top-10 for the tournament with a total score of 157 after rounds of 78-79. Jamie Sanchez was one shot behind Teschendorf with a 158. Sanchez improved upon his first day score of 83 by shooting a 75 on day two. 

 

Ales Steele and Tyler Edwards were the final two golfers for RCU with scores of 163 and 185, respectively. Steele had rounds of 83-80, while Edwards scored a 97-88. 

 

TOURNAMENT RESULTS
Kalamazoo took home the top team spot with three players in the top-10 of the individual standings. The Hornets team score was a 621, with Albion right behind them with a 624.
